How much do Arena Football Players get paid?
Before the Arena Football League's final season in 2019, the average arena football player would start their career making around $750 per game. This number varied throughout the league based on position and tenure.

Do arena football players have other jobs?
Yes, they get paid to play a sport, but not enough to make a year-round living, forcing some of them to work other jobs in-season. For Griffin, that means manning the bar's front door until 2 a.m. In the past, it has entailed tasks like working at A.C. Miller Concrete Products in Blairsville, Pa.

Do semi pro athletes get paid?
Semi-professional sports are sports in which athletes are not participating on a full-time basis, but still receive some payment. Semi-professionals are not amateur because they receive regular payment from their team, but generally at a considerably lower rate than a full-time professional athlete.
Who is the best undrafted NFL player?
Easily the standout in this list, the greatest undrafted player in NFL history is Kurt Warner. Undrafted in 1994, he was signed and released by the Green Bay Packers and wound up in Arena Football.
How much do arena football coaches make?
Unlike the NFL, where the average coach's salary is $3.25 million as of 2011, according to Professional Sports Representation president and founder Bob Lamonte, the Arena Football League allots teams $100,000 to distribute among its coaches.

How long does a NFL career last?
According to Statista, the average NFL career lasts just 3.3 years but varies based on position.

How many teams are in the Indoor Football league?
The IFL has 14 teams as of 2020. Other, regional leagues include Champions Indoor Football (CIF), the American Arena League (AAL) and National Arena League (NAL).

How much is the lowest paid NFL player?
The NFL’s minimum player salary As per the league’s Collective Bargaining Agreement established in March 2020, NFL players’ minimum salary measured up to $660,000 in the 2021 season.
